## Ticket: CSV import wizard drifting from declared config

The Hollowbay CSV import wizard on the batch workers no longer matches what the config repository says it should run. Someone hand-edited delimiter detection and row-limit settings directly on two workers last sprint, so imports succeed on some nodes and silently truncate on others. New team members: never patch workers in place; change the repo and redeploy. For reference, the declared configuration for the wizard is below.

config for fafog-fajog:
[siliel]
port = 5672
team = istion
host = siliel.torvaworks.example
region = central-4
access_code = ac_f2a375
timeout_ms = 1000

FAQ: How do we restore the RowCanvas seat-map renderer after a cache wipe?

This comes up most weeks, so documenting it for the eng sync. RowCanvas pre-renders seat geometry for the Lanternwick Theatre into an encrypted tile store; if that store is wiped or corrupted, rendering falls back to the slow path and checkout latency roughly triples. Restoration is straightforward: pull the latest signed geometry snapshot, verify its checksum against the release manifest, and decrypt. Decryption requires the snapshot recovery passphrase, which is:

vault phrase of yaguf-hahaf = druath-holix

## Changelog — Pennon v3.8.0

Renamed setting: `CANARY_GATE_THRESHOLD` is now `CANARY_PROMOTE_THRESHOLD` to match the promotion-rule terminology used in the gating dashboard. The old name is read for one more release but logs a deprecation warning on every evaluation cycle. On-call note: when you migrate the env file, the gate evaluator also requires its signing credential to be present, added as this line:

sealed setting: LEDGER_TOKEN20=6148d35bbb480b0ab79e

Welcome, plugin authors. The Ladlekit scaling calculator exposes a single endpoint: pass a recipe payload and a target yield, get back scaled quantities with unit normalization. Rounding rules live in your plugin manifest. Register your plugin in the sandbox first; production slots require review. Sandbox credentials rotate monthly. To restore a revoked sandbox session, use the recovery passphrase printed below.

strongbox words: olimir-tamael